UK Small Business Directory
Business listings provided by UK Small Business Directory
Business listings provided by UK Small Business Directory
Ref No. 210443
Cauliflower Cards Ltd
Search for Cauliflower Cards Ltd on Google Maps
See main listing Cauliflower Cards Ltd
Cauliflower Cards Ltd are listed in; Printers Directory : Printers in Bordon : Printers in Hampshire
Google Business Finder